A man swims from a point A on one bank of a river of width 100 m. When he swims perpendicular to the water current, he reaches the other bank 50 m downstream. The angle to the bank at which he should swim, to reach the directly opposite point B on the other bank is 
 
  1. 10o upstream
  2. 20o upstream
  3. 30o upstream
  4. 60o upstream

Answer

(D) 60 o upstream
